The HappyLand Musical Ferris Wheel is £20 and suitable from 18 months.

Miss A, (2 years old) loves playing with small figures, she really does enjoy creating stories and imagining, in little role plays. Well with this we were bringing all the fun of the fair with this lovely Ferris Wheel and ice cream van.
There are two children that you can put into the wheel and give them a ride. You can turn the handle to spin the wheel and hear the fair ride music.
Drive the ice cream van across the fairground. Miss A had great fun, getting the children to choose their favourite flavours, then enjoy another ride on the wheel. She’s never been on a Ferris Wheel, so this was a great opportunity to talk to her about it. We talked about it what happens at a fair, how the wheel would spin around, what you could see and smell, how it might make you feel.

The set includes ferris wheel, ice cream van, ice cream man and two children.
There is also a HappyLand Ready to play village set, it offers a great starter set to introduce your child to HappyLand and includes a cottage, doctor’s surgery, farmers’ market, a cafe and lots of people and accessories.
